The founders created a seal with the frequent repetition of the number 13 to symbolize the original thirteen colonies that formed the United States. The number 13 represents the unity and strength of these colonies that fought for independence together. The founders wanted to convey the idea that the United States was built on these thirteen colonies and their shared values.
